Calculating the area of a triangle using coordinates is a fundamental concept in geometry, combining algebra and spatial reasoning. This example demonstrates a clear method using the determinant-like formula to find area based on given vertex coordinates:
Area = |(x₁×y₂ + x₂×y₃ + x₃×y₁) - (y₁×x₂ + y₂×x₃ + y₃×x₁)| / 2
The Formula Explained
The formula used here is derived from the determinant of a matrix involving vertex coordinates. If we’re given points A, B, and C with coordinates:
- A = (x₁, y₁)
- B = (x₂, y₂)
- C = (x₃, y₃)
Understanding the Context
Then the area is:
Area = |(x₁y₂ + x₂y₃ + x₃y₁) - (y₁x₂ + y₂x₃ + y₃x₁)| / 2
This method efficiently computes area without needing base-height measurements, making it especially useful for programming and coordinate geometry problems.

Practical Application in Real Life
This method applies to any triangle defined by 3 points on a plane:
- GPS coordinates for land surveying
- Computer graphics for rendering 2D shapes
- Robotics path planning using spatial coordinates
